    Description

    This report consists of a systematic review of 26 evaluation reports from programs in 24 countries (in Asia and the Pacific, Africa and Latin America as well as domestic programs in the US and Australia), where five Oxfam affiliates engaged in the field of "Transforming power relations." Changes in three generic outcome areas of power relations were examined.
